(()=>{var e,t,o,r={3391:(e,t,o)=>{"use strict";o.r(t);var r=o(1609);const i=window.wp.blocks;var l=o(7104),n=o(2478);const a=JSON.parse('{"name":"woocommerce/order-confirmation-additional-fields","version":"1.0.0","title":"Additional Field List","description":"Display the list of additional field values from the current order.","category":"woocommerce","keywords":["WooCommerce"],"supports":{"multiple":false,"align":["wide","full"],"html":false,"__experimentalBorder":{"color":true,"radius":true,"width":true,"style":true,"__experimentalDefaultControls":{"width":true,"color":true}},"spacing":{"padding":true,"margin":true,"__experimentalDefaultControls":{"margin":false,"padding":false}}},"attributes":{"align":{"type":"string","default":"wide"},"className":{"type":"string","default":""}},"textdomain":"woocommerce","apiVersion":3,"$schema":"https://schemas.wp.org/trunk/block.json"}'),s=window.wp.blockEditor,c=window.wc.wcSettings;var d,p,u,m,f,g,w,b,v,O;const S=(0,c.getSetting)("wcBlocksConfig",{pluginUrl:"",productCount:0,defaultAvatar:"",restApiRoutes:{},wordCountType:"words"}),k=(S.pluginUrl,S.pluginUrl,null===(d=c.STORE_PAGES.shop)||void 0===d||d.permalink,null===(p=c.STORE_PAGES.checkout)||void 0===p||p.id,null===(u=c.STORE_PAGES.checkout)||void 0===u||u.permalink,null===(m=c.STORE_PAGES.privacy)||void 0===m||m.permalink,null===(f=c.STORE_PAGES.privacy)||void 0===f||f.title,null===(g=c.STORE_PAGES.terms)||void 0===g||g.permalink,null===(w=c.STORE_PAGES.terms)||void 0===w||w.title,null===(b=c.STORE_PAGES.cart)||void 0===b||b.id,null===(v=c.STORE_PAGES.cart)||void 0===v||v.permalink,null!==(O=c.STORE_PAGES.myaccount)&&void 0!==O&&O.permalink?c.STORE_PAGES.myaccount.permalink:(0,c.getSetting)("wpLoginUrl","/wp-login.php"),(0,c.getSetting)("localPickupEnabled",!1),(0,c.getSetting)("countries",{})),y=(0,c.getSetting)("countryData",{}),E=(Object.fromEntries(Object.keys(y).filter((e=>!0===y[e].allowBilling)).map((e=>[e,k[e]||""]))),Object.fromEntries(Object.keys(y).filter((e=>!0===y[e].allowBilling)).map((e=>[e,y[e].states||[]]))),Object.fromEntries(Object.keys(y).filter((e=>!0===y[e].allowShipping)).map((e=>[e,k[e]||""]))),Object.fromEntries(Object.keys(y).filter((e=>!0===y[e].allowShipping)).map((e=>[e,y[e].states||[]]))),Object.fromEntries(Object.keys(y).map((e=>[e,y[e].locale||[]]))),{address:["first_name","last_name","company","address_1","address_2","city","postcode","country","state","phone"],contact:["email"],order:[]}),_=((0,c.getSetting)("addressFieldsLocations",E).address,(0,c.getSetting)("addressFieldsLocations",E).contact,(0,c.getSetting)("addressFieldsLocations",E).order,(0,c.getSetting)("additionalOrderFields",{})),h=(0,c.getSetting)("additionalContactFields",{});(0,c.getSetting)("additionalAddressFields",{});var j=o(7723);o(6091);const P=({additionalFields:e=[]})=>(0,r.createElement)("dl",{className:"wc-block-components-additional-fields-list"},Object.entries(e).map((([,e])=>{const{label:t,type:o,options:i}=e;let l=(0,j.__)("Placeholder","woocommerce");return"checkbox"===o&&(l=(0,j.__)("Yes","woocommerce")),"select"===o&&(l=i[0].label),(0,r.createElement)(r.Fragment,null,(0,r.createElement)("dt",null,t),(0,r.createElement)("dd",null,l))})));o(7842);(0,i.registerBlockType)(a,{icon:{src:(0,r.createElement)(l.A,{icon:n.A,className:"wc-block-editor-components-block-icon"})},attributes:{...a.attributes},edit:()=>{const e=(0,s.useBlockProps)({className:"wc-block-order-confirmation-additional-fields"}),t={..._,...h};return(0,r.createElement)("div",{...e},(0,r.createElement)(P,{additionalFields:t}))},save:()=>null})},6091:()=>{},7842:()=>{},1609:e=>{"use strict";e.exports=window.React},6087:e=>{"use strict";e.exports=window.wp.element},7723:e=>{"use strict";e.exports=window.wp.i18n},5573:e=>{"use strict";e.exports=window.wp.primitives}},i={};function l(e){var t=i[e];if(void 0!==t)return t.exports;var o=i[e]={exports:{}};return r[e].call(o.exports,o,o.exports,l),o.exports}l.m=r,e=[],l.O=(t,o,r,i)=>{if(!o){var n=1/0;for(d=0;d